Which assessment finding(s) should the nurse expect when caring for a
child with cystic fibrosis? (Select all that apply.)
A. Steatorrhea
B. Obesity
C. Foul-smelling stools
D. Delayed growth
E. Pulmonary congestion - CorreCt Answers -a, c, d, e (A, C, D, and E, are
all common assessment findings in the client with cystic fibrosis. Weight
loss, not weight gain, is associated with cystic fibrosis, B.)

An adolescent is admitted to the hospital in respiratory distress, and the
health care provider orders oxygen at 40% by way of a Venturi mask. The
instructions for the Venturi mask indicate that delivery of 4 L/min equals
24% to 28% oxygen, delivery of 8 L/min equals 35% to 40% oxygen, and 12
L/min equals 50% to 60% oxygen. Mark where the ball of the flow meter
should be raised to deliver the percentage of oxygen ordered by the health
care provider. - CorreCt Answers -The ball of the oxygen flowmeter should
be set at 8 L/min to deliver 40% oxygen through the Venturi mask.
